Senior Director – M&A and Corporate Development

Strategy & Corporate Development at Innovaccer

The Innovaccer Strategy & Corporate Development team is responsible for driving Innovaccer’s organic and inorganic growth by (i) identifying opportunities to expand our offerings, (ii) identifying and activating new product and market opportunities and (iii) shaping strategic initiatives to accelerate long-term growth at Innovaccer. Led by the Chief Financial Officer and Chief Strategy Officer, the Strategy & Corporate Development team works directly across the Executive Leadership Team to develop strategic prioritization, drive inorganic growth and cultivate diversified Platform and partnership opportunities.



About the Role

We are seeking a highly strategic and results-driven Senior Director – M&A and Corporate Developmen t to lead our growth initiatives through acquisitions, partnerships, investments, and strategic alliances. This individual will play a pivotal role in shaping the company's long-term strategy, identifying and executing M&A opportunities, and driving inorganic growth


A Day in the Life

M&A Leadership & Execution

  • Lead the end-to-end M&A process from sourcing to execution
  • Develop and maintain a robust pipeline of strategic acquisition targets
  • Lead detailed financial modeling, valuation, and negotiation activities
  • Support due diligence activities across functions (tech, product, finance, legal, HR, etc.) to evaluate integration fit
  • Develop integration strategies and work with functional teams to ensure seamless post-merger integration and value capture


Strategy Development & Execution

  • Support corporate strategy initiatives and board-level reporting
  • Track market trends, competitive landscape, and emerging technologies to inform strategic decisions
  • Maintain relationships with investment banks, advisors, and potential target companies
  • Identify and evaluate strategic partnerships, investments, and joint venture patners


What You Need

  •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Business, Economics, or related field; MBA or equivalent advanced degree preferred
  • 10+ years of experience in M&A, corporate development, investment banking, or control investing
  • Proven track record of leading and executing complex M&A transactions
  • Strong analytical, negotiation, and strategic thinking skills
  • Exceptional communication and leadership capabilities with ability to influence at all levels
  • Deep understanding of financial modeling, valuation, and transaction structuring
